Hgihsc Animal Study Sample
The animal study will be performed following the NIH and Institutional Animal Care and Use
Committee (IACUC) guidelines, LSUHSC. An application for the animal model and procedures used
for this project have been submitted to the IACUC at LSUHSC and an approval is pending.
1. Description of Procedures:
a. Animals: In this study, we will use six to eight week old BALB/c mice that were used in previous
research for Rhizopus, Candida, and Cryptococcus virulence factors or host immune responses. The
use of inbred mouse strains often minimizes the genetic difference between male and female mice. In
addition, studies in Cryptococcus showed no gender differences in terms of survival or fungal load in
blood and tissues [31,32]. The male mice were originally 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Euthanasia:
The method of euthanasia by CO2 is consistent with the recommendations of the American Veterinary
Medical Association (AVMA) Guidelines for the Euthanasia of Animals. Animal will be placed in a
clear chamber with CO2 delivery at 20% of chamber volume per minute. Following cessation of all
movements, including respiration, thorectomy will be performed to ensure death. The tissues and
organs will then be removed for study depending on the experiment purpose.
5. Safety Precautions:
R. delemar is classified as a biological safety 1 pathogen by the Centers for Diseases Control and the
National Institutes of Health. As a precaution caging will be treated with 10% bleach solution prior to
transport to the cage washer and is placed into a biosafety bin. The bag will be sealed and the outside
of the container will be disinfected with 10% bleach solution prior to transport to a secure storage area.
Waste R. delemar material and the carcasses of infected animals will be destroyed by incineration.
Counters, work surface and floor will be decontaminated with 10% bleach

Significance Of The Sadler Report
The Sadler Report was a report written in 1832 by Michael Thomas Sadler. Its full name is The Sadler
Report: Report from the Committee on the Bill to Regulate the Labour of Children in the Mills and
Factories of the United Kingdom. It is a primary source although it is an excerpt recorded in Heritage
of Western Civilization. The original text was published by House of Commons in 1832 but no exact
published date is provided.
The Sadler Report was the evidence on industrial conditions in England in early 19th century. Michael
Sadler was the chairman of a Parliamentary committee considering a Bill about regulation on factory
children working condition. The report was written as the collection of evidence given before the
committee. The intended 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
The report marks the start of modern factory legislation. Sadler listened to those who lived through
working those harsh conditions as children and investigate them in different aspects, including wage,
working hours, working age, worker s mental and physical health. These are related to the working
rights that people are still striving for nowadays. For example, Hong Kong set up the standard working
hour committee in 2013 concerning employees long working hours. The Sadler Report provide
evidence that helped the factory legislation became achievable and raise the public awareness of labour

The Germination of Seeds of the Native Plant Acacia
The Germination of Seeds of the Native Plant Acacia decurrens Practical Report Biology 1
Introduction:
In a botanical sense, germination is the process of emergence of growth from a resting stage.
(http://encyclopedia.laborlawtalk.com/germination). Under favourable conditions, the seed begins to
germinate, and the embryonic tissues resume growth, developing towards a seedling.
Soils from a Cumberland Plain Woodland community were investigated to determine the presence of a
soil seed bank; and whether species richness and abundance of plants germinating from it were affected
by heating such as that experienced in a fire. It was found that certain seeds reacted differently, and he
the phsyical action of heating, whether at low or 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Daily observations were recorded in a diary and then placed into a table of results featured below.
Results: Effects of heat on Acacia Decurrens
| No.Germinated | No. did notGerminate | First sign ofGermination | % seeds thatGerminated | Heated 1
| 9 | 6 | Approx. 96hrs | 60% | Heated 2 | 11 | 4 | Approx. 72hrs | 73% | Control 1 | 0 | 15 | 0 | 0 | Control
2 | 0 | 15 | 0 | 0 |
Both Heat treated groups 1 amp; 2 had seeds that germinated within 3 4 days of receiving this heat
treatment. This averaged the amount of 66.5% of the total seeds germinated. In contrast both Control
groups that were not subjected to any form of heat treatment but were still soaked in cold water did not
show signs of germination at all within the 10 days time limit.
Discussion:
The results of the experiment demonstrate that if Acacia decurrens seeds are subjected to the heat
treatment by placing the seeds in boiling water and leaving them in that same water for a period of 24
hours, then the rate at which the seeds germinate will be affected. It can be suggested that this
increased germination rate occurs because the boiling water, by which the seeds were soaked in, breaks
down the hard coating on the outside layer of the seed, thus allowing the seedling to penetrate through
the coating and begin the germination process. This controlled

Pressure vs. Volume Ib Chemistry Sl Full Lab Write- Up Essay
Debbie Cao
IB Chemistry 12
Pressure/Volume of Air Full Lab Write Up
Introduction:
According to Boyle s Law, the volume of any given amount of gas held at a constant temperature
varies inversely with the applied pressure. In other words, when the pressure increases the volume
decreases. When pressure decreases, volume increases. This can be derived from the following
equation:
P1 V1=P2 V2
The common use of this equation is to predict how a change in pressure or volume will alter the
volume/pressure of the gas. Thus, the product of the initial volume and pressure is equal to the product
of pressure and volume after a change in either pressure or volume under constant temperature.
